WebbProvide appropriate pain control to allow for patient cooperation. Anesthetize the penis using a ring or dorsal block, if any of the following is anticipated: aggressive manual reduction, needle punctures or hyaluronidase injections of the foreskin, or retraction of the foreskin using the Babcock clamp method. If you are suffering with the … how to replace 2017 tacoma key fob batteryWebbBalanitis is a treatable condition that most commonly happens in uncircumcised males. The main symptoms of balanitis include inflammation and pain on the head of your penis. Treatment often includes antifungal creams, antibiotics, regularly cleaning the area and, in some cases, circumcision.
